struct GitFileSystemObjectSinkImpl : GitFileSystemObjectSink
{
ref<GitRepoImpl> repo;

struct PendingDir
{
std::string name;
TreeBuilder builder;
};

std::vector<PendingDir> pendingDirs;

size_t componentsToStrip = 1;

void pushBuilder(std::string name)
{
git_treebuilder * b;
if (git_treebuilder_new(&b, *repo, nullptr))
throw Error("creating a tree builder: %s", git_error_last()->message);
pendingDirs.push_back({ .name = std::move(name), .builder = TreeBuilder(b) });
};

GitFileSystemObjectSinkImpl(ref<GitRepoImpl> repo) : repo(repo)
{
pushBuilder("");
}

std::pair<git_oid, std::string> popBuilder()
{
assert(!pendingDirs.empty());
auto pending = std::move(pendingDirs.back());
git_oid oid;
if (git_treebuilder_write(&oid, pending.builder.get()))
throw Error("creating a tree object: %s", git_error_last()->message);
pendingDirs.pop_back();
return {oid, pending.name};
};

void addToTree(const std::string & name, const git_oid & oid, git_filemode_t mode)
{
assert(!pendingDirs.empty());
auto & pending = pendingDirs.back();
if (git_treebuilder_insert(nullptr, pending.builder.get(), name.c_str(), &oid, mode))
throw Error("adding a file to a tree builder: %s", git_error_last()->message);
};

void updateBuilders(std::span<const std::string> names)
{
// Find the common prefix of pendingDirs and names.
size_t prefixLen = 0;
for (; prefixLen < names.size() && prefixLen + 1 < pendingDirs.size(); ++prefixLen)
if (names[prefixLen] != pendingDirs[prefixLen + 1].name)
break;

// Finish the builders that are not part of the common prefix.
for (auto n = pendingDirs.size(); n > prefixLen + 1; --n) {
auto [oid, name] = popBuilder();
addToTree(name, oid, GIT_FILEMODE_TREE);
}

// Create builders for the new directories.
for (auto n = prefixLen; n < names.size(); ++n)
pushBuilder(names[n]);
};

bool prepareDirs(const std::vector<std::string> & pathComponents, bool isDir)
{
std::span<const std::string> pathComponents2{pathComponents};

if (pathComponents2.size() <= componentsToStrip) return false;
pathComponents2 = pathComponents2.subspan(componentsToStrip);

updateBuilders(
isDir
? pathComponents2
: pathComponents2.first(pathComponents2.size() - 1));

return true;
}

void createRegularFile(
const Path & path,
std::function<void(CreateRegularFileSink &)> func) override
{
auto pathComponents = tokenizeString<std::vector<std::string>>(path, "/");
if (!prepareDirs(pathComponents, false)) return;

git_writestream * stream = nullptr;
if (git_blob_create_from_stream(&stream, *repo, nullptr))
throw Error("creating a blob stream object: %s", git_error_last()->message);

struct CRF : CreateRegularFileSink {
const Path & path;
GitFileSystemObjectSinkImpl & back;
git_writestream * stream;
bool executable = false;
CRF(const Path & path, GitFileSystemObjectSinkImpl & back, git_writestream * stream)
: path(path), back(back), stream(stream)
{}
void operator () (std::string_view data) override
{
if (stream->write(stream, data.data(), data.size()))
throw Error("writing a blob for tarball member '%s': %s", path, git_error_last()->message);
}
void isExecutable() override
{
executable = true;
}
} crf { path, *this, stream };
func(crf);

git_oid oid;
if (git_blob_create_from_stream_commit(&oid, stream))
throw Error("creating a blob object for tarball member '%s': %s", path, git_error_last()->message);

addToTree(*pathComponents.rbegin(), oid,
crf.executable
? GIT_FILEMODE_BLOB_EXECUTABLE
: GIT_FILEMODE_BLOB);
}

void createDirectory(const Path & path) override
{
auto pathComponents = tokenizeString<std::vector<std::string>>(path, "/");
(void) prepareDirs(pathComponents, true);
}

void createSymlink(const Path & path, const std::string & target) override
{
auto pathComponents = tokenizeString<std::vector<std::string>>(path, "/");
if (!prepareDirs(pathComponents, false)) return;

git_oid oid;
if (git_blob_create_from_buffer(&oid, *repo, target.c_str(), target.size()))
throw Error("creating a blob object for tarball symlink member '%s': %s", path, git_error_last()->message);

addToTree(*pathComponents.rbegin(), oid, GIT_FILEMODE_LINK);
}

Hash sync() override {
updateBuilders({});

auto [oid, _name] = popBuilder();

return toHash(oid);
}
};
